An exciting opportunity has arisen for a full time Co
- Production and Lived Experience Lead to join the corporate team to drive this new project forwards within the Trust.
As a strong advocate for the involvement of people with lived experience of wide ranging and multiple disadvantage or complex need, you will seek opportunities for their involvement in the design, delivery and evaluation of Trust services.
The post holder, in collaboration with the Patient Experience Team and the wider care groups will work together to ensure that people with lived experience are included in all forums where patient voices are needed. You will be a natural communicator, able to engage, challenge and collaborate with a range of stakeholders, including individuals from a variety of backgrounds who have a range of different needs.
You will also be a key stakeholder in supporting the accessibility agenda within the organisation to ensure opinions of those with lived experience are explored.
